From 440cf25ce1499382f27d2aae5869bec1e4803fc0 Mon Sep 17 00:00:00 2001 From: Chris Jean Date: Thu, 30 Apr 2026 13:57:58 -0500 Subject: [PATCH 1/4] Expand projection drift diagnostics Improve the rollout projection-drift command so operators get a more useful report when the legacy site_status projection disagrees with the v2 event state. The drift queries now compare each site against a per-blog rollup of open HTTP events before counting or listing mismatches. This avoids overcounting sites that have multiple open HTTP endpoint events and makes the expected legacy projection match the site-level state operators need to reason about during rollout. The command now prints bucket/status summary rows, likely-cause labels, warning guidance, open-event counts, and explicit manual repair guidance before returning the existing non-zero drift failure. It remains read-only and intentionally does not generate or execute production repair SQL. From e75594c48f908e801e91b6522d62c24215be6125 Mon Sep 17 00:00:00 2001 From: Chris Jean Date: Thu, 30 Apr 2026 14:08:48 -0500 Subject: [PATCH 3/4] Harden projection drift review findings Tighten the projection-drift implementation after a sysadmin, security, and code-quality review of the branch. The drift SQL now starts from active sites in the requested rollout bucket range and aggregates only matching open HTTP events for those site rows. This preserves the per-site projection comparison while avoiding the broader all-open-events aggregation that was unnecessary for per-host rollout checks. Improve operator output by warning immediately when manual review is required, ordering summary groups and cause guidance by highest drift count first, and widening cause columns so the most important diagnosis remains readable.
